Job Description

Responsibilities

  • Write and develop copy across all brand channels and touchpoints, including product detail pages, landing pages, features and benefits, sale promos, alt image copy, packaging, and Amazon.
  • Partner with Brand on voice and direction, EComm on performance and publishing cadence, and Design on copy-to-visual cohesion.
  • Collaborate with cross-functional partners to develop and implement SEO strategy, ensuring copy is optimized consistently across channels.
  • Serve as the final editorial review before copy is published.
  • Maintain brand books to reflect current, live copy standards.
  • Contribute to product launch and relaunch storytelling in partnership with the Creative Director and Brand team.

Requirements

  • Proven EComm copywriting experience with a strong portfolio across the digital shelf
  • Exceptional copy editing skills and a consistent command of brand voice
  • Solid understanding of SEO strategy with hands-on experience implementing it at the copy level and partnering cross-functionally to execute
  • Experience working with AI agents and automation tools to manage copy distribution across multi-channel workflows
  • Proficiency in Salsify, Figma, or comparable content management and design systems
  • Ability to manage competing priorities, stakeholders, and deadlines with precision
  • A collaborative working style — this role interfaces with nearly every team in the organization

Meyer

Our "why" — to nourish human connection by inspiring joy for every chef — one cooking innovation at a time. If you cook, you are a chef.Meyer is one of the largest, most innovative cookware companies in the United States. Our cookware brands include Ruffoni, Anolon, Circulon, Rachael Ray, Farberware, KitchenAid, BonJour Coffee & Tea, and LocknLock Food Storage.
